From Rs 10 lakh to Rs 18 lakh: HDFC Bank revises Infinia credit card spend criterion for fee waiver; RLV revised to Rs 50 lakh; check details
HDFC Bank has significantly increased the annual spending requirement for its premium Infinia credit card fee waiver, raising it from Rs 10 lakh to Rs 18 lakh. Alternatively, customers can maintain a Relationship Value of Rs 50 lakh to retain thei...

In a recent communication via mail sent to Infinia card holders, the bank said that continued access to the exclusive Infinia Experience programme will now be linked to higher minimum annual spending or relationship value criteria. However, there is no mention of the date when the revised criteria will become applicable.
New eligibility conditions explained
According to the email, customers must meet either of the two conditions during a financial year to retain Infinia Experience privileges:Minimum annual card spends of Rs 18 lakh (including both primary and add-on cards), or
Relationship Value (RLV) of Rs 50 lakh
Relationship value refers to the combined average monthly balance maintained across savings accounts, current accounts, fixed deposits and recurring deposits with HDFC Bank.

As per the HDFC Bank website, earlier there was a spend limit of Rs 10 lakh or more in a year before the renewal date to get the renewal fee of Rs 12,500 waived.
This means that customers who either spend heavily on the card or maintain large deposits with the bank will continue to enjoy the premium benefits of the Infinia programme.
For existing users, the revised norms mean they will need to review their spending patterns and bank balances carefully. Customers who fall short of both thresholds may face downgrade or loss of certain premium privileges associated with the Infinia programme.
Who is eligible for an HDFC Bank Infinia Metal Credit Card?
HDFC Bank Infinia Metal Credit Card is offered to select customers by invitation only. The bank assesses your eligibility and informs you personally if you qualify for the card.
Is HDFC Bank Infinia Metal Credit Card free?
No, the Infinia Metal Credit Card is not free. There is a joining fee of Rs 12,500 plus applicable taxes and an annual renewal fee of Rs 12,500 plus applicable taxes.What are the advantages of having an HDFC Bank Infinia Metal Credit Card?
The card offers a wide range of benefits:Stylish metal edition credit card
5 reward points per Rs 150 spent
Complimentary Club Marriott membership for the first year and 12,500 reward points upon fee realisation and card activation
Redemption Limit:
A maximum of 2 lakh reward points can be redeemed in a statement cycle.
Reward point redemption will be capped at 1.5 lakh reward points per month for flights, hotel bookings and airmiles.
Reward points can be redeemed for up to 70% of the total bill value on the purchase of Apple products and Tanishq vouchers. The remaining amount will have to be paid via the credit card.
